LISTAGG was back in 11.2, to be exact.

Is there a link where I can find it and consolidated in one place.

Not that I know of.

From Oracle 9, there is a 'What's new' manual with all versions. For example:
http://docs.Oracle.com/CD/B10501_01/server.920/a96531/TOC.htm
Also from Oracle 9, most commonly used textbooks have a "What's New" section to the beginning:
http://docs.Oracle.com/CD/B10501_01/server.920/a96540/wnsql.htm#971925

Here is a list I made for my personal use:

Index of Features, showing when they were introduced into Oracle

ADD_MONTHS Function                    6.0     or earlier
Aggregate functions, user-defined          9
ALTER TABLE x RENAME COLUMN a TO b;          9.2
Analytic Functions                    8.1
     IGNORE NULLS                    10
APPEND, SPOOL                         10

BINARY_INTEGER same as PLS_INTEGER          10.1     http://download.oracle.com/docs/cd/B19306_01/appdev.102/b14261/datatypes.htm#sthref690

CASE Expressions                    8.1
CLOB Datatype                         8.1     or earlier     max size=4G in versions 8.1 and 11.2
COLUMN ... FOLD_AFTER (or FOLD_BEFORE)          8.1     or earlier
Conditional Compilation of PL/SQL          10.1.0.4
CONNECT BY                         2
     CONNECT_BY_ISCYCLE     pseudo-column     10
     CONNECT_BY_ISLEAF     pseudo-column     10
     CONNECT BY NONCYCLE               10
     CONNECT_BY_ROOT          operator     10
     LEVEL <= x (for Counter Table)          8.1.7.4     Re: Oracle Virtual Machine Connect by Prior Problem
     ORDER SIBLINGS BY               9
     Subquery in START WITH clause          9.2     or earlier
     SYS_CONNECT_BY_PATH     function     9

DATE between 4713 and 9999               8
DATE Literals                         10
DBMS_Metadata                         9
DBMS_RLS                         8.1
DBMS_SCHEDULER                         10
DELETE in MERGE                         11.1

EXTRACT                              9

FIRST Function                         9
FOLD_AFTER (FOLD_BEFORE) in SQL*Plus COLUMN     8.1     or earlier
Foreign Key Constraints                    7     (very limited enforcement in 6)
Functions, User-defined                    7
     Aggregate                    9

GREATEST Function                    6.0     or earlier

IGNORE NULLS
     in FIRST_VALUE, LAST_VALUE          10
     in LAG                         11.2
In-Line Views                         8.0     (documented in 8.1)

KEEP (DENSE_RANK ...)                    9

LAST Function                         9
LEAST Function                         6.0     or earlier
LISTAGG                              11.2
LNNVL Function                         10

MEDIAN Function (Aggregate or analytic)          10
MERGE                              9
MERGE ... DELETE                    10.1
MODEL                              10
MONTHS_BETWEEN Function                    6.0     or earlier

NEW_TIME Function                    6.0     or earlier
NOCYCLE, CONNECT BY                    10
NTH_VALUE Function                    11.2
NULLIF Function                         9

ORDER BY in Sub-Queries                    9
ORDER SIBLINGS BY                    9
OWA_Pattern Package (for Regular expressions)     9

Partioned Outer Joins (Query Partitioning)     10
PERCENT_RANK function                    8.1
PIVOT                              11
PLS_INTEGER same as BINARY_INTEGER          10.1     http://download.oracle.com/docs/cd/B19306_01/appdev.102/b14261/datatypes.htm#sthref690
Policies, Row-Level Security               8.1
PURGE                              10     

Q-Notation for string literals               10
Query Partition                         10

Read Consistency                    4
Recursive subqueries                    11.2
Regular Expressions                    10
     expr argument (_INSTR and _SUBSTR)     11.1
     OWA_PATTERN Package               9
Row-Level Security Policies               8.1

Scalar Sub-Queries (except in WHERE, etc.)     8.1     not documented until 9.1
SPOOL ... APPEND                    10
STATS_x Functions (Incl. STATS_MODE)          10
SYS_CONNECT_BY_PATH                    9
SYS_CONTEXT                         8.1     USERENV introduced in 8.0?
SYSDATE as Function                    6.0 ?     (It was a pseudo-column in PL/SQL 1.0, 1989.  6.0 SQL Language manual (1990) calls it a function.)

Triggers                         7

User-Defined Functions                    7
     Aggregate                    9
USERENV Function                    8.0?     Expanded to SYS_CONTEXT in 8.1
UTL_Match Package                    11.2     In Packages and Types manual

Virtual Columns     in tables               11
VPD ("Virtual Private Database")          8.1

WIDTH_BUCKET Function                    9
WITH Clause                         9
     Recursive                    11.2

XML                              9
XMLAGG Function                         9.2      (not in 9.1 SQL Language manual)
XMLELEMENT Function                    9.2      (not in 9.1 SQL Language manual)
XMLQUERY                         10

    Security > Oracle > register:

    Use this window to register a username with Oracle E-Business Suite ORACLE. An ORACLE user name grants privileges to access the ORACLE database
    http://docs.Oracle.com/CD/E18727_01/doc.121/e12893/T174296T174305.htm

    Security > Oracle > DataSet:

    A data group defines the mapping between the products Oracle E-Business Suite and ORACLE database ID. A data group determines which accounts of liability forms, concurrent programs and reports Oracle database to connect to. see: Definition of data groups, the Oracle eBusiness Suite system administrator Guide - Configuration.
    http://docs.Oracle.com/CD/E18727_01/doc.121/e12843/T156458T156461.htm

    Security > user > define:

    This window allows to set user Oracle E-Business Suite. This user is an authorized user of Oracle E-Business Suite and is identified by a user name.

    Oracle Apps DBA's who will manage the database like Oracle E - Business Suite (including the activities of sysadmin, cloning, patching, etc.) and consultant ERP is one which shoul have knowledge products such as finance, human resources, materiel management business.

    It will implement of ERP and customize forms and reports in accordance with the requirements of the company.
